Vancouver sits at the crossroads of Asia, the Americas, and the Pacific, offering quick connections in all directions. The airport experience remains calm and efficient, and finding cheap flights from Vancouver is straightforward if your dates are flexible.
Vancouver International Airport is about 12 kilometers south of downtown, making it easy to reach yet vast enough for extensive route options. Its terminals manage both domestic and long range flights with ease, enabling seamless travel whether you are jetting to Calgary or embarking on a transpacific journey. Travelers appreciate YVR’s relaxed atmosphere and nature inspired design, which enhances wait times. With robust links across Canada, the United States, and the Pacific, Vancouver International Airport is a smart base for weekend flights or longer getaways.
The integrated layout means you can switch between regional hops and international departures without hassle.
Short and medium routes shape journeys from Vancouver. Direct flights to Toronto typically last about 4 hours 30 minutes, Calgary around 1 hour 25 minutes, Seattle just under an hour, San Francisco at about 2 hours 15 minutes, and Los Angeles roughly 2 hours 50 minutes, with frequent daily options, subject to schedule change.
Across the Pacific, Vancouver’s direct and connecting options simplify reaching Asia—cities in China, Seoul in around 10 hours 40 minutes, and Manila at about 13 hours 10 minutes nonstop, all subject to schedule changes. Europe is accessible for both quick urban escapes and lengthier stays, including Vancouver to London in 9 to 10 hours nonstop and Vancouver to Paris in around 9 hours 45 minutes, varying by season and airline. Vancouver International Airport serves as the region’s air travel anchor, with direct access and a clear terminal structure that keeps connections straightforward for both local and overseas flights, including trips across Canada and beyond.
Located about 12 kilometers from downtown Richmond, YVR is accessible by Canada Line SkyTrain in around 25 minutes, or by widely available taxis and ride hailing—downtown fares often range from 30 to 40 Canadian dollars, subject to change. The airport’s two main terminals support both domestic and international routes, featuring lounges, family facilities, and accessible design. Travelers have their pick of full service airlines for comfort or regional and low cost carriers for value.
